According to a recent REA spring figures, they had several 52 micks in low-grade.
They had a sgc20/1.5 that sold for 4,750, which i thought was a steal, belive a fellow board member was flipping it, Then there was a (recolored) PSA authentic that sold for 4k, Then there was a PSA2(mk) that sold for 5.5k, And another PSA 1.5 sold for 8.5k that had tape residue on the 4 corners.
Based on those numbers, you need to save 5k to find a decent one with somewhat 40/60 centering. I seen 2's fetch 9k+ Unheard of right?
Have you seen the ugly white rubbed-out mustache one yet? The wash machine one has seen its day i belive, after changing hands a few times, doubt it sell for that 8k mark
